BRUSSELS SPROUTS WITH ONION ALFREDO SAUCE

Time 17m

Yield 4 serving(s)

Number Of Ingredients 8

1 lb frozen petite Brussels sprout (or 1 lb. fresh small Brussels sprouts)
2 tablespoons butter
1/2 cup chopped onion
2 garlic cloves, minced
1/2 cup light cream
1/2 cup shredded parmesan cheese
1/4 teaspoon salt
1/4 teaspoon pepper

Steps:

  • Cook/steam Brussels sprouts in salted water until tender about 5-7 minutes (if using fresh, will take a bit longer). Drain and place hot drained Brussels sprouts in a serving dish.
  • Meanwhile, in a saucepan, over medium heat, sautee onions and garlic in the butter until onions are translucent; about 4-5 minutes. Add cream, parmesan, salt and pepper and stir. Cook over medium heat, stirring frequently, until cheese is fully melted and sauce begins to thicken.
  • Pour sauce over Brussels sprouts and serve immediately.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 214.7, Fat 15.7, SaturatedFat 9.5, Cholesterol 46.1, Sodium 424.1, Carbohydrate 12.1, Fiber 3.4, Sugar 3, Protein 8.9
